Understanding Wood Glue and its Properties

Before diving into the thinning process, it’s crucial to understand the composition and properties of wood glue. Most commonly, we’re talking about Polyvinyl Acetate (PVA) glue, known for its water-based formula, ease of use, and strong bond on wood. Other types like polyurethane and epoxy glues have different properties and require different approaches.

PVA glue, in its original form, is designed to have a specific viscosity. This viscosity allows for proper penetration into the wood fibers, creating a robust mechanical bond as well as a chemical adhesion. The water in the glue acts as a carrier, allowing the adhesive solids to spread evenly before evaporating, leaving behind a strong, permanent bond.

When wood glue becomes too thick, it can be difficult to spread evenly, leading to weak spots in the joint. It might not penetrate the wood fibers properly, reducing the bond’s strength. Thick glue can also create thicker glue lines, which may be undesirable in certain projects.

When Thinning Wood Glue is Appropriate

Thinning wood glue isn’t always necessary or recommended. However, certain situations call for it. Recognizing these scenarios is key to making an informed decision.

  • Fine Joinery: For intricate joinery, like dovetails or finger joints, a thinner glue allows for easier assembly and tighter fits. The thinner consistency helps the glue spread evenly into the tight spaces, minimizing squeeze-out and ensuring a strong bond.

  • Applying Glue with a Syringe: In confined spaces or for precise applications, a syringe might be the best tool. However, thick glue can clog the syringe. Thinning the glue makes it easier to draw into and dispense from the syringe.

  • Extending Open Time: In hot or dry environments, wood glue can skin over quickly, reducing its open time (the time you have to clamp the pieces together before the glue starts to set). Thinning the glue slightly can increase the open time, giving you more time to work.

  • Working with Hardwoods: Some hardwoods, like maple or cherry, have very tight grain structures. A thinner glue can penetrate these dense woods more effectively, improving the bond strength.

  • Reviving Old Glue: Sometimes, wood glue thickens simply due to age or evaporation. Instead of throwing it away, thinning it slightly can restore its original consistency and extend its life.

How to Thin Wood Glue Safely and Effectively

Thinning wood glue requires a careful approach to avoid compromising its strength and performance. Using the correct thinning agent and procedure is crucial.

  • The Ideal Thinning Agent: Water Since PVA glue is water-based, water is the safest and most effective thinning agent. Avoid using solvents like mineral spirits or lacquer thinner, as they can weaken the glue’s bond and potentially damage the wood.

  • Using Distilled Water: Distilled water is preferable to tap water. Tap water contains minerals and impurities that could affect the glue’s properties over time. Distilled water is pure and will not introduce any unwanted elements.

  • Gradual Addition: The key to successful thinning is to add water gradually. Start with a small amount, such as a teaspoon per cup of glue, and mix thoroughly. Continue adding water, a little at a time, until you reach the desired consistency.

  • Thorough Mixing: After each addition of water, mix the glue thoroughly to ensure even distribution. Use a clean stirring stick or a small paint mixer attached to a drill. Avoid introducing air bubbles during mixing, as they can weaken the glue joint.

  • Checking the Consistency: The ideal consistency of thinned wood glue should be similar to that of milk or cream. It should flow easily but not be too watery. Test the glue on a scrap piece of wood to ensure it spreads evenly and penetrates the fibers properly.

  • Record the Ratio: Keep track of how much water you added to the glue. This will allow you to replicate the same consistency in the future.

Potential Risks and How to Mitigate Them

While thinning wood glue can be beneficial, it’s important to be aware of the potential risks. Over-thinning the glue can significantly reduce its bond strength and lead to joint failure.

  • Reduced Bond Strength: Adding too much water weakens the glue’s adhesive properties, resulting in a weaker bond. This is the biggest risk associated with thinning wood glue.

  • Increased Open Time: While a slightly longer open time can be beneficial, excessive thinning can extend the open time too much. This can lead to the glue drying out before the joint is fully clamped, resulting in a weak bond.

  • Watered-Down Appearance: Over-thinning can cause the glue to appear watery and less opaque. This can be a sign that the glue is too diluted and will not provide a strong bond.

  • Glue Starvation: Excessive thinning can lead to glue starvation, where the glue is absorbed into the wood too quickly, leaving insufficient adhesive at the joint.

To mitigate these risks, follow these guidelines:

  • Start with Small Amounts of Water: Add water gradually, as described above, to avoid over-thinning.

  • Test the Bond Strength: After thinning the glue, test its bond strength on scrap pieces of wood. Clamp the pieces together and allow the glue to dry completely. Then, try to break the joint. If the joint fails easily, the glue is likely too thin.

  • Adjust Clamping Pressure: Thinning glue can require adjustments to clamping pressure. Since the glue is less viscous, it may require slightly more pressure to ensure proper contact between the wood surfaces.

  • Consider Adding a Small Amount of Original Glue: If you accidentally over-thin the glue, you can add a small amount of fresh, unthinned glue to restore its original consistency and strength.

Alternatives to Thinning Wood Glue

In some cases, thinning wood glue may not be the best option. Consider these alternatives to achieve the desired results:

  • Using a Glue Spreader: A glue spreader can help distribute thick glue evenly, eliminating the need for thinning. These spreaders come in various sizes and shapes, allowing you to apply glue precisely to different types of joints.

  • Heating the Glue: Gently warming the glue can reduce its viscosity without compromising its bond strength. Place the glue bottle in a warm water bath for a few minutes before use. Avoid overheating the glue, as this can damage its properties.

  • Using a Different Type of Glue: Consider using a different type of wood glue with a naturally thinner consistency. For example, some aliphatic resin glues (yellow glues) are thinner than some PVA glues.

  • Applying Glue to Both Surfaces: Applying glue to both surfaces of the joint can improve the bond strength, especially when working with thick glue. This ensures that there is sufficient adhesive to create a strong bond.

  • Working in a Warm Environment: Working in a warmer environment can help reduce the viscosity of the glue naturally, making it easier to spread.

FAQ 3: How much water can I add to wood glue without affecting its strength?

The general recommendation is to add no more than 5% water by volume to wood glue. Exceeding this amount can significantly reduce the glue’s strength and lead to bond failures. To accurately measure the water, use a graduated cylinder or a syringe. Remember that even a small increase beyond 5% can compromise the overall strength of the glue joint.

While a slightly weaker bond might be acceptable for certain non-structural applications, it’s generally best to adhere to the 5% limit. If you need a glue with lower viscosity, consider using a specialized glue designed for that purpose rather than excessively thinning standard wood glue. Always err on the side of caution when it comes to glue strength, especially for load-bearing joints.

FAQ 4: Will thinning wood glue affect its drying time?

Yes, thinning wood glue with water will typically increase its drying time. The added water needs to evaporate before the glue can fully cure, which means it will take longer for the joint to reach its maximum strength. This extended drying time can be an advantage in some situations, such as complex assemblies where you need more time to position and clamp the pieces.

However, it’s important to be aware of the increased drying time and adjust your clamping schedule accordingly. Don’t remove the clamps too soon, as this could result in a weak or unstable joint. Consider increasing the clamping time by 25% to 50% when using thinned glue, especially in cooler or more humid environments where evaporation is slower.

FAQ 5: Are there any situations where I should not thin wood glue?

There are several situations where thinning wood glue is not recommended. Firstly, if you are working with non-porous materials such as metal, plastic, or certain types of highly polished wood, thinning the glue will not improve its adhesion and may even weaken the bond. In these cases, a specialized adhesive designed for non-porous surfaces is a better choice.

Secondly, if you require maximum strength for a critical structural joint, avoid thinning the glue. The slight reduction in bond strength caused by thinning may be unacceptable in such applications. For these situations, using undiluted, high-quality wood glue is crucial. Finally, if the glue is already old or has been improperly stored, thinning it will likely exacerbate any existing problems and should be avoided.

FAQ 7: Can I thin pre-colored wood glue or polyurethane glue?

Thinning pre-colored wood glue is generally not recommended. Adding water can dilute the pigment, resulting in a less consistent color match for your project. The diluted pigment may also be more prone to running or bleeding into the surrounding wood. If you need to adjust the color of your glue line, consider using a wood filler or a colorant specifically designed for wood glue.

Polyurethane glue should never be thinned with water. Unlike water-based wood glues, polyurethane glue relies on moisture in the air and the wood to cure. Adding water directly can interfere with this process and prevent the glue from properly expanding and bonding. Additionally, it can change the glue’s chemical properties, potentially leading to a weak or brittle joint. Always use polyurethane glue as it comes from the container.
